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Beira | Oriente-Höhlenratte |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Tier) | Animalia (Tier)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ordatiere) | Chordata (Chordatiere) |
| Class same | Mammalia (Säugetiere) | Mammalia (Säugetiere) |
| Order | Artiodactyla (Paarhufer) | Rodentia (Nagetiere) |
| Family | Bovidae (Bovids) | Echimyidae |
| Genus | Dorcatragus | Boromys |
| Species | Dorcatragus megalotis | Boromys offella |
